Bitcoin and ether (ETH) are under pressure as the multimillion-dollar hack of the hardware wallet Coldcard enters a fifth day, raising questions over the safety of direct custody as a holding strategy.

The incident has rocked sentiment on crypto social media, with numerous small holders complaining of losing long-term holdings and reassessing their faith in crypto.

“Worse for sentiment, it [the hack] has spooked holders into sending coins back to exchanges, the opposite of the self-custody trend crypto is built on,” analysts at Marex said. “When the thing wobbling is cold storage itself, a cheaper barrel does not fix it.”

Given the gravity of the situation and the $114 million of bitcoin stolen, the price reaction of the largest cryptocurrency appears relatively restrained. BTC was recently 1.5% lower over 24 hours to $62,595, a level it has visited several times in recent weeks, with ether down nearly 2% to $1,842. The CoinDesk DeFi Select Index has dropped 2.5%.
